Due to a wildfire burning in the area, the Duffy Lake Rec Site, Trails and Camping are CLOSED.
We ask that all members refrain from riding in or entering the area to help preserve the site and trails. Conditions are tinder dry at the moment.
Once Duffy Lake Rec Site is open again, there is a fire ban in place, effective at noon (Pacific time) on Wednesday, June 30, 2021.
Campfires, Category 2 and Category 3 open fires will be prohibited throughout the province of British Columbia.
The following activities are also prohibited: the use of sky lanterns, fireworks, burn barrels or burn cages, binary exploding targets, tiki and similar kinds of torches, chimineas, air curtain burners, and outdoor stoves or other portable campfire apparatus without a Canadian Standards Association (CSA) or Underwriter Laboratories of Canada (ULC) rating.
Anyone found in contravention of an open burning prohibition may be issued a violation ticket for $1,150, receive a penalty of up to $10,000 or be fined up to $100,000 and/or sentenced to one year in jail.
If the contravention causes or contributes to a wildfire, the person responsible may be ordered to pay all firefighting and associated costs.
